Ermi Testing in West Palm Beach, FL
ERMI testing services provide homeowners with a detailed analysis of mold and allergen levels within indoor environments. This testing method involves collecting dust samples from various areas of a property to identify the presence of specific mold species and quantify their concentration. Property owners often request ERMI testing when they notice persistent indoor air quality issues, experience unexplained health symptoms, or suspect mold growth behind walls or in hidden spaces. The results can help determine if mold contamination is at a level that warrants further action or remediation, offering valuable insights before undertaking major cleaning or renovation projects.

Ermi Testing Questions
What is ERMI testing? ERMI testing analyzes dust samples to detect the presence of mold species associated with health concerns and property damage.
Why should property owners consider ERMI testing? It helps identify hidden mold issues that may not be visible but could affect indoor air quality and property integrity.
What types of properties benefit from ERMI testing? Residential homes, rental properties, and commercial buildings can all benefit from ERMI testing to assess mold risks.
How is ERMI testing performed? A dust sample is collected from the property and analyzed in a lab to determine mold species and levels present.
